Marie 3dd70aad03 [command fix] Limit migration to workflow versions (#15145)
This migration updates the filter operand values of the workflowVersion
and workflowRuns in order to capitalize them as they should be (the
product works with both deprecated camel case and capitalized). But that
may involve thousands of workflowRuns!
Let's update the command to only update workflowVersion, and update the
cleanWorkflowRuns job to remove workflow runs that are more than 14 days
old.

This way after the command is run, all new workflow runs will have the
new value for the filter operand, and after fourteen days there will be
no trace of the workflow runs with the deprecated filter operand.

Abdullah. d750df7fff Automatically clean up soft-deleted records after X days. (#14862)
Closes #14726

### Added
- `trashRetentionDays` field to workspace entity (default: 14 days)  
- Automated trash cleanup using BullMQ jobs  
- Daily cron (00:10 UTC) that enqueues cleanup jobs for all active
workspaces
- Per-workspace limit: 100k records deleted per day  
- Calendar-based retention: records deleted on day X are cleaned up X+14
days later (at midnight UTC boundaries)

### Architecture
- **Cron (WorkspaceTrashCleanupCronJob):** Runs daily, enqueues jobs in
parallel for all workspaces
- **Job (WorkspaceTrashCleanupJob):** Processes individual workspace
cleanup
- **Service (WorkspaceTrashCleanupService):** Discovers tables with
`deletedAt`, deletes old records with quota enforcement
- **Command:** `npx nx run twenty-server:command
cron:workspace:cleanup-trash` to register the cron

### Testing
- Unit tests for service with 100% coverage of public API  
- Tested quota enforcement, error handling, and edge cases

Abdullah. d6526af302 Move search vector command from 1-7 to 1-10 and make it less verbose. (#14892)
Made the command more explicit for idempotency.

- Drop index explicitly (even though PostgreSQL does it automatically
when a column is dropped, but it might be good practice to account for
any unforeseen failures).
- Drop column.
- Create column.
- Create index (if we reach this point, column has already been created
and no error was thrown).
 
Figured we do not need extra queries to check ObjectMetadata for the
existence of person table on a workspace - we can use the IF EXISTS
syntax instead.

Marie ebc6bbabaf [Fix] Command to migrate operand values for workflows (#14849)
In [this PR](https://github.com/twentyhq/twenty/pull/14785) we got rid
of what we now call ViewFilterOperandDeprecated, a camelCase version of
ViewFilterOperand, which we thought we only used in the FE. We did not
notice that this enum was used to persist filters used in workflows,
reflected in workflowVersion and workflowRun.
As a result workflow runs were broken. [In this mitigation
PR](https://github.com/twentyhq/twenty/pull/14837) (and [this
one](https://github.com/twentyhq/twenty/pull/14841)) we updated the code
handle both enum values from ViewFilterOperandDeprecated and
ViewFilterOperand, but we still want to get rid of
ViewFilterOperandDeprecated.

the command in this PR replaces the occurences of enum values of
ViewFilterOperandDeprecated.
When this has been merged, deployed and run on the workspaces, we will
be able to remove ViewFilterOperandDeprecated altogether; that will have
to be done in 1.10 though not before.

Weiko 584389e17f add code checksum to flat serverless function (#14721)
## Context
Now adding serverless code sync within the migration v2 logic itself. To
do that we need to follow the
- Prepare flat input
- Build migration
- Run migration
steps where now the serverless function entity will store in DB and
cache a checksum of its code and the flat input will contain the code
with the checksum. Build will compare checksum and create an update
action containing the code if it has changed and the migration will now
run the corresponding services (instead of calling those in the parent
serverless service exposed in the API) allowing us to keep that logic
functional for other use cases such as import/export, twenty-cli and
twenty upgrades.

Abdullah. 5a56d73fb2 Enables phone number search in the global search (Command Menu) for person records. (#14636)
## Changes Made

- Added phone fields to search indexing: Extended searchable field types
to include `FieldMetadataType.PHONES`
- Updated person entity search configuration: Added `phones` to the
fields indexed for person records
- Enhanced search format support: Phone numbers are now indexed in
multiple formats:
  - Raw number: `2071234567`
  - International with plus: `+442071234567`
  - International without plus: `442071234567`
- Optimized for phone data: Removed unnecessary text processing (e.g.
unaccenting) for numeric phone fields
- Created workspace migration: New command to regenerate search vectors
for existing workspaces

## Technical Details

The implementation modifies PostgreSQL `tsvector` generation to index
both `primaryPhoneNumber` and `primaryPhoneCallingCode` fields,
combining them into international formats. This enables users to search
phone numbers using the formats they naturally type.

### Modified Files

- `is-searchable-field.util.ts` – Added `PHONES` to searchable types
- `person.workspace-entity.ts` – Included `phones` in person search
fields
- `get-ts-vector-column-expression.util.ts` – Enhanced expression
generation to support multiple phone number formats
- `is-searchable-subfield.util.ts` – Added subfield filtering logic for
phone fields

## Testing

- **Unit tests**: Validated `tsvector` expression generation and
phone-specific logic
- **Integration tests**: Covered phone search scenarios across multiple
formats

## Migration

Includes the `upgrade:1-7:regenerate-person-search-vector-with-phones`
command, which safely updates existing workspaces by dropping and
recreating search vectors with phone indexing support.

Abdullah. ff3467c18e feat (search): add dynamic search field metadata foundation for database-driven search configuration (#14469)
## Summary

Implements the foundation for dynamic search field configuration from
[issue #1428](https://github.com/twentyhq/core-team-issues/issues/1428).

## Changes

- Add `SearchFieldMetadataEntity` junction table for storing searchable
field configurations
- Add `SearchFieldMetadataService` with core CRUD operations  
- Add `SearchFieldMetadataModule` following existing patterns  
- Add `IS_DYNAMIC_SEARCH_FIELDS_ENABLED` feature flag (defaults to
`false`)
- Database migration with proper indexes and foreign keys  

## Architecture

Uses a junction table where **record existence = field is searchable**:

**Table: `searchFieldMetadata(objectMetadataId, fieldMetadataId,
workspaceId)`**

- Unique constraint on `(objectMetadataId, fieldMetadataId)`  
- `ON DELETE CASCADE` on foreign keys  

## Testing

- [x] Migration runs successfully  
- [x] Table created with correct schema  
- [x] Feature flag seeded properly  
- [x] Database reset works correctly  

## Next Steps

Future PRs will handle:

- Data migration from existing hardcoded search field configs  
- Integration with search services  

 No breaking changes — fully backward compatible.
